That's in ESO which goes against much of ES lore, In skyrim they would lose all magic regeneration and you couldn't use magic attacks, In Morrowind they lost their intelligence and willpower, two key attributes needed to cast spells.FluffyReachWitch wrote: »TX12001rwb17_ESO wrote: »Werewolves are physically unable to use magic in their transformed state.
Body tends not to matter in the Mundus. Many creatures on Nirn are able to generate and use magicka. Reptilian animals and some bugs can wield actual shock magic. The mountains and sub-arctic regions of Tamriel abound with wolves and other beasts that can use frost magic while fighting or hunting prey.
Werewolves currently have a magicka-based skill: their healing howl. So already, they have access to their magicka pool in combat. Tweaking some other skills to allow magicka morphs would be just as lore-friendly.
